The Initial Step: Knowing What You Have
Prior to anything else, it's important to understand the true nature of your product. This is where the function of fine art appraisers ends up being main. These experts have an eye for information and the historic expertise to analyze authenticity, problem, provenance, and market price. A legitimate assessment doesn't just inform you what something may be worth-- it also assists figure out where it suits the existing market landscape.
Say, for example, you have a paint gave via generations or a sculpture you obtained overseas. A fine art evaluator can assist identify whether it's an in-demand initial or a less-valuable reproduction. This foundational analysis sets the tone for the entire consignment procedure and ensures that your assumptions are lined up with the item's real well worth.

Assessing Jewelry: A Sparkle of Detail
Jewelry typically brings more than simply monetary value; it holds tales, memories, and personal importance. However, when the time pertains to get rid of it-- possibly as a result of estate liquidation or an adjustment in preference-- jewelry appraisal is the very first step. A seasoned evaluator can recognize gemstones, review carat weight weights, examine metal pureness, and figure out craftsmanship or brand impact.
Not all pieces are developed equivalent. Vintage breastpins, mid-century rings, and designer necklaces all bring distinct valuations based on the current market. An appropriate jewelry appraisal guarantees that your product is not just precisely valued however additionally placed suitably for auction success. And because trends shift gradually, the assessment should be fresh and prompt to show real market problems.
The Consignment Agreement: Setting the Terms
As soon as the item has been skillfully appraised, the next phase includes the consignment arrangement. This document lays out the terms, consisting of reserve pricing (the minimum quantity you're eager to accept), commission structures, and promotional initiatives. A great consignment partner will walk you through these information, making certain openness every step of the way.
It's not just about turning over your item-- it's about getting in a collaboration. When you consign your job to a trusted auction gallery, they become your supporter. From photographing your item under excellent lighting to crafting engaging catalog summaries, their goal is to offer your item in the very best possible light to prospective customers.

What Happens After the Gavel Falls?
Once the thing is offered, you'll receive a comprehensive settlement declaration outlining the final hammer rate, commissions, and your net proceeds. Settlement is usually made within a defined window, and you're commonly enabled to consign added products for future auctions.
Some sellers obtain hooked on the procedure-- realizing that what started as a single-item consignment has become an appealing way to manage collections, estates, or even whole investment profiles. Others may leave pleased, having seen a cherished piece pass on to a new chapter.
